This Mediterranean spiced Beef and Macaroni recipe is a family favorite. It's easy to make in one pot with 15 minutes of prep time for a quick and delicious dinner!
Heat the olive oil in a large pot, or dutch oven, on the stove over medium-high heat.
Add diced onions and cook for 4-5 minutes. Add minced garlic and cook for an additional minute. Place the ground beef in the skillet, crumble and cook until no longer pink. Drain any grease from the pot, then place it back on the stove.
Add the cinnamon, cayenne pepper and ground cloves, cook for 3-4 minutes.
Add the red wine, diced roma tomatoes and tomato sauce. Simmer for 5 minutes, then add the noodles.
Pour the beef broth over the noodles and stir everything together, making sure the noodles are fully covered in liquid.
Cover the pot, reduce the heat to low, and cook for 20-25 minutes, or until the noodles are tender and the liquid has cooked down.
Serve topped with grated parmesan cheese.

Gluten Free Option: Substitute gluten-free macaroni noodles to make the recipe gluten free.
Leftovers: Store any leftover spiced beef and macaroni in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 5 days. Reheat the leftovers in the microwave or on the stove.
